当前位置: 首页 > news >正文

当HR用情绪识别AI面试:我靠扑克脸拿下offer

一、致命算法:测试工程师的觉醒时刻

当摄像头自动校准焦距时,我立即意识到这不是普通视频面试——屏幕右下角闪烁的NeuroScan™水印,正是业界臭名昭著的情绪识别AI。作为拥有八年测试经验的资深QA,我嘴角掠过冷笑:这套基于FACS(面部动作编码系统)的算法,去年在ISTQB峰会上被我们团队用3组边界用例击溃过。

“请描述您处理紧急缺陷的场景”,AI合成音响起瞬间,我激活了训练数月的表情防御协议

  • 眉间肌群强制放松(对抗皱眉焦虑判定)

  • 颧大肌精准抑制(消除微笑讨好倾向)

  • 瞳孔聚焦算法参照物(避免视线漂移扣分)

监控屏上的情绪曲线如死水般平直。这套被HR奉为“读心术”的系统,此刻正吞咽着它无法解析的混沌数据——就像我们常说的黑盒测试终极悖论:当输入完全脱离训练集分布,再精密的模型也只是蒙眼盲人。

二、技术拆解:情绪识别AI的七寸漏洞

在技术复盘文档中,我标注出该系统的致命缺陷(详见表1):

表1:情绪识别AI测试用例缺陷矩阵

漏洞类型

技术原理

测试工程师破解方案

光流分析盲区

依赖面部肌肉矢量位移

微震动干扰(0.5Hz颈部震颤)

生物信号伪造

皮电反应传感器

腋下冰袋降温

语义脱节漏洞

语音情感与内容分离分析

用悲伤语调陈述成就事件

更讽刺的是,当我故意触发其文化偏见漏洞——用东亚人的抿嘴动作替代西方咧嘴笑时,系统竟将“面部表情缺失”错误归类为“抑郁倾向”。这种因训练数据偏差导致的误判,恰似我们每天在兼容性测试中捕捉的种族模式bug。

三、扑克脸背后的测试思维革命

保持276秒绝对中性表情后,我发起绝地反击。当AI抛出压力测试题:“如果开发拒不修改致命bug?”时,我启动语音欺骗协议

# 情绪语音合成脚本(基于Praat声学参数修改) pitch_median = 110Hz # 维持中频消除焦虑感 jitter = 0.8% # 加入微颤模拟真诚 speech_rate = 4.2音素/秒 # 超速输出突破响应阈值

这套组合拳使系统陷入逻辑混乱:语音特征显示“极度自信”,面部数据却是“无情绪状态”,最终触发其冲突处理机制——默认降级为人工审核。正如测试金字塔原理所示,越复杂的集成系统,容错能力反而越脆弱。

四、反AI测试策略工具箱

经历17家科技公司的AI面试淬炼后,我总结出测试工程师专属应对框架(图1):

graph LR A[识别AI类型] --> B{计算机视觉驱动?} B -->|是| C[启动面部肌群控制协议] B -->|否| D[激活声学欺骗脚本] C --> E[植入光学干扰:镜面反射/频闪光源] D --> F[构建语义陷阱:否定词+积极语调] E & F --> G[触发模型冲突降级机制]

当最终收到offer邮件时,HR特别标注:“您在高压场景展现的极致稳定令人印象深刻”。他们永远不会知道,这份“稳定”源于我们对马斯洛需求层次的重构——当生理需求(保住饭碗)压倒社交需求(表情反馈),人类神经系统本就具备超越算法的防御潜能。

五、算法牢笼中的测试者宣言

在入职安全培训时,我瞥见机房深处闪烁的NeuroScan™服务器。这套耗费百万美元的系统,此刻在测试工程师眼中不过是堆砌着过拟合模型标注错误数据集的纸牌屋。当我对着门禁摄像头缓缓眨眼三次——这个被定义为“疲惫消极”的动作,实则正在执行心跳生物特征采集的测试用例。

正如著名测试学家James Bach所言:“所有算法都是待验证的假设”。在AI监考的时代洪流中,测试从业者正站在技术伦理的悬崖边。我们选择用扑克脸撕开算法黑箱,不是为对抗进步,而是守护人类最后的不可测性——那0.01%的混沌数据里,藏着突破图灵陷阱的钥匙。

精选文章

视觉测试(Visual Testing)的稳定性提升与误报消除

数据对比测试(Data Diff)工具的原理与应用场景

http://www.jsqmd.com/news/458805/

相关文章:

  • 高端门窗定制2026指南,实力厂家获赞无数,电动门窗/智能门窗/欧式门窗/环保门窗/节能门窗/隔音门窗,门窗公司推荐榜单 - 品牌推荐师
  • 2026年2月口碑佳的医疗设备钣金加工源头厂家有哪些,激光焊接自动化设备/精密钣金加工非标,钣金加工源头厂家有哪些 - 品牌推荐师
  • AI头像生成器实战落地:短视频MCN机构头像矩阵(主理人/分身号/栏目IP)生成
  • Qwen3-VL-8B部署教程:单卡运行80亿参数模型,内容审核场景集成
  • 普通开发者的终极武器:让ChatGPT写自己的辞退信
  • 2026国内最新云南旅游定制社top9权威推荐! - 十大品牌榜
  • 文科生都是服务业,那网络安全是什么性质的行业?
  • 上海万国腕表维修哪里好?2026年实测测评(含复杂机芯维修) - 时光修表匠
  • 掌握Tag组件:45分钟构建高效信息标记系统
  • 代码里的求救信号:同事在commit message藏了遗嘱
  • 从‘Brother 8‘到地道表达:研究生英文面试回答的5个升级技巧(附模板对比)
  • EmbeddingGemma-300m模型蒸馏实践:打造更轻量的嵌入模型
  • 当自动化测试成为裁员借口:一位测试工程师的反击实录
  • vue3部分特性
  • 当自动驾驶系统拒绝刹车:测试员成命案被告
  • 闲置盒马鲜生礼品卡别再乱转了!我踩过的坑都给你们避了 - 团团收购物卡回收
  • 同济院长没骗我!计算机专业毕业不做程序员,我选了网安,现在真香了!
  • 3个技术民主化视角:抖音内容批量获取工具的高效应用指南
  • 当“善意“成为系统漏洞:一个测试工程师的伦理困境实录
  • 路径规划算法实战:用Python实现Dijkstra与A*对比(附完整代码)
  • 基于AI的多电商平台智能客服系统架构设计与实现
  • 泊松噪声去除:从MATLAB仿真到实际应用的避坑指南
  • DeepSeek-OCR-2场景应用:学术论文公式与表格精准提取
  • 脑机接口测试员口述:富豪的记忆正在被篡改
  • 纳米氧化铈:光刻工艺里的“微观清洁小助手”
  • Qwen2.5-VL图文问答效果展示:Ollama中回答‘图中第3行第2列数据是什么’
  • Meta-Llama-3-8B-Instruct部署全攻略:从环境配置到WebUI聊天界面
  • Qwen2.5-VL-7B-Instruct在网络协议分析中的应用
  • Gemma-3-12B-IT WebUI案例展示:数据库迁移SQL生成+索引优化建议
  • WarcraftHelper:魔兽争霸III现代增强工具技术指南